Camellia ‘Showa No Sakae’
Camellia ‘Showa No Sakae’ is a distinctive evergreen shrub prized for its richly coloured blooms and glossy foliage. It is widely used in feature planting, hedging, and formal garden designs where bold floral display and year-round structure are desired.
Its striking flowers and dense growth make it a standout addition to both classic and contemporary landscapes.
Key Specifications
Botanical name: Camellia japonica ‘Showa No Sakae’
Common name: Showa No Sakae Camellia
Plant type: Evergreen shrub
Mature height: 2.5 to 4 metres
Mature width: 2 to 3 metres
Growth rate: Moderate
Time to maturity: Approximately 4 to 6 years

Light Requirements
Performs best in partial shade to filtered sun.
Filtered light:
Encourages healthy growth and strong flowering
Morning sun with protection from harsh afternoon sun is ideal
Suitable for sheltered garden positions.
Watering Requirements
Responds well to consistent watering.
During establishment:
Water regularly to support root development
Once established:
Water weekly or as needed
In warmer periods:
Additional watering supports flowering and foliage health
Consistent moisture promotes optimal performance.
Soil Preferences
Performs best in well-drained, fertile soil enriched with organic matter.
Suitable for:
Loam soils
Sandy soils with added organic matter
Acidic garden soil
Well-prepared soil supports strong growth and flowering.
Pruning and Maintenance
Low-maintenance and easy to manage.
Light pruning after flowering maintains shape
Encourages bushier growth
Suitable for hedging and shaping
Maintains a neat, structured appearance.
Fertilising
Benefits from regular feeding.
Apply a fertiliser suitable for camellias during the growing season
Organic mulch improves soil condition
Feeding supports healthy foliage and flowering.
